Unlocking the Power from the Sun: Solar Energy Systems Explained

Solar energy systems are rapidly becoming a popular choice for homeowners and businesses alike, offering a clean, renewable, and cost-effective alternative to traditional fossil fuels. These systems work by converting sunlight into electricity using photovoltaic (PV) panels. PV panels are made up of silicon materials that generate an electrical current when illuminated by sunlight. The electricity generated can then be used to power homes, businesses, or even fed back into the grid.

  • There are kinds of solar energy systems available, such as grid-tied systems, off-grid systems, and hybrid systems. Grid-tied systems are connected to the electrical grid, allowing homeowners to sell excess electricity back to the utility company. Off-grid systems, on the other hand, are self-sufficient, meaning they don't rely on the grid for power.
  • Photovoltaic systems offer a variety of benefits, including reducing your carbon footprint, saving money on energy bills, and increasing the value of your residence.

Adopting in a solar energy system can be a smart decision for both environmental and financial reasons. With advancements in technology and decreasing costs, solar power is becoming increasingly accessible to more and more people.

Maximizing Efficiency in Residential Solar Energy Installations

Harnessing the power of the sun for residential energy needs is a smart choice. To truly maximize the efficiency of your solar installation, think about a range of factors. First and foremost, confirm optimal panel placement to capture the maximum amount of sunlight throughout the day. Analyze the orientation and tilt angle of your roof, as these can significantly impact energy production. Secondly, choose high-quality solar panels with a proven track record of performance.

In addition, integrate a smart inverter system that can effectively manage the flow of energy. Regularly service your panels and elements to confirm they are operating at peak efficiency. Finally, consider energy storage solutions, such as battery systems, to utilize excess solar energy for evening use. By implementing these strategies, you can vastly boost the efficiency of your residential solar energy installation and lower your reliance on traditional energy sources.

Off-Grid Solar Systems: Choosing the Right Solution

When exploring solar power for your home, you'll discover two primary categories: grid-connected and off-grid. Selecting the suitable solution depends on your unique needs and requirements. Grid-connected systems draw power from the utility grid, enhancing it with solar energy. This choice offers simplicity, but you're still linked to the grid. Off-grid systems, on the other hand, are fully independent, generating all their own power and preserving it in batteries. This delivers energy independence, but requires a larger upfront investment and greater maintenance.

  • Elements to assess include your electrical consumption, budget, location, and local regulations. Consulting with a qualified solar installer can assist you in making the most suitable decision for your circumstances.
